These settings determine w hether or not the
software displays different elements in the Skin
Wrap modifier.
Display Loops—Displays volumes of influence for
selected control vertices as red loops. Default=on.
Display A xis Displays t he axis t ripods for selected
control vertices. Default=on.
Display Face Limit—Shows all base-object points
that the selected control vertex or vertices can
affect. This is a visualization of the Face Limit
setting.Default=on.
Display Unassigned Points—Draws a red circle
around each base-object point that the system
did not find a closest face for and draws a red b ox
around each point that has a closest face but is not
weighted by any control vertex. Default=off.
Unassigned points: Th e circled points (bottom) have no closest
face, while the points w ith red boxes (center) have a closest
face but aren’t weighted by control vertices.
This is an import ant debugging tool because any
vertex that is not assigned a closest face will never
be weighted. To do so, you need to increase the
Threshold value and click Reset, or turn on Weight
All Points. Any points that are not weighted to a
control vertex can be fixed by increasing the Local
Scale of a control vertex near that point.
Display Control V er ts—Toggles display of all control
vertices. Default=on.
Sk in Wrap Patch Modifier
Make a selection. > Modify panel > Modifier List >
Object-Space Modifiers > Sk in Wrap Patch
Skin Wrap Patch is a simple modifier that allo ws
apatchobjecttodeformameshobject. Itsvery
easy to use: just assign the modifier to a mesh
object, and then use the modifier to specify a
deforming patch object. Each point on the patch
object influences a su rrounding volume of points
on the mesh object.

Interfa ce
Pick Patch—Click this button, labeled “None by
default, and then select a patch object to deform
the mesh object. After picking the patch object, its
name appears on the button.
Sample Rate—Determines the accuracy with which
the modifier samples the patch object. The higher
therate,themoreaccuratetheresultinganimation
will be, but the longer it w ill take to calculate.
ResampleForces the system to resample the date.
This should be done at a point in the animation at
which no deformation takes place; typically, frame
0.
